Super Tritorn is an enhanced port of Tritorn for MSX2, released by XAIN Soft in 1986. Tritorn is an early progenitor of the Action RPG genre and the first game in the Tritorn trilogy.

Godville is a massively-multiplayer zero-player game (ZPG). The gist of Godville is that it is a parody on everything from "typical" MMO games with their tedious level ups to internet memes and ordinary day to day things appealing to a wide audience.

The kingdom of Digal was the only peaceful country amidst chaos, ruled by the benevolent king Deneos and his wisest advisor, the High Priest. But the time of peace has come to an end when something strange happened to the king: seemingly controlled by an evil power, he banished the High Priest from the country. Digal plunged into chaos, crime began to flourish, bandits roamed the countryside uncontrolled.
At this tough time, a young man named Rezas joined the Magic School, where the most beautiful and skillful female magicians were training at that time. But the next day, the school was attacked by a gang of criminals, and most of the people there killed. Rezas and his pretty schoolmates swear to avenge this crime and bring peace back to the kingdom.
King Colossus is a top-down action role-playing game. You fight monsters by equipping weapons and swinging them in real time. There is a variety of accessories and items to find in the game, as well as different obstacles to overcome in the dungeons.

Genei Toshi is an RPG for Japanese computers, later ported to the Sega Mega-CD. It was only released in Japan.
Illusion City is a Japanese-style role-playing game with several distinguishing characteristics. Unlike most games of the genre, it has no overworld, and takes place entirely in a vast city divided into several districts. The player advances the story by exploring the city, talking to non-playable characters, gathering information, receiving missions, and eventually heading into large, complex hostile areas. There are no random battles in the game; all enemies are visibly moving on the field, and many of them can be avoided.
Combat is turn-based, utilizing an "over-the-shoulder" perspective similar to that of Phantasy Star II. Characters join the party as dictated by the plot; an active party includes three combatants. This is a side-story, set in the same world as the famous Lunar RPGs: Silver Star and Eternal Blue. The town of Burg is populated by harvesters, and you take control of two girls, Ellie and Lena. One day, they are sent to the island of Ien where they should study magic, and there begins their adventure.
The game is a traditional Japanese-style RPG. You navigate your party through a top-down world, visiting towns and hostile areas. Enemy encounters are random, the battles are turn-based and are viewed from first-person perspective.
Whilst not officially released in English, there is now a completed fan-translation of this game.
